HR Business Partner
Contract Type: Temporary, available to start immediately
Location: London with hybrid working available.
Hours: Full time.
Salary: £24.73-£26.85 per hour (PAYE)
Join our client's dynamic team as a temporary HR Business Partner in the education sector. This exciting opportunity allows you to play a key role in a large complex change programme to introduce a shared services model into the Professional Services Directorate.
The post holder will provide HR expertise by supporting the large organisational change project, including job evaluation, consultation meetings, management of employee matters, employee engagement and phasing of the implementation, recruitment and selection of new teams and structures.
You will be instrumental in engaging with unions and managing their queries in relation to this change programme and be able to manage difficult conversations and meeting involving both unions and employees.
You will build and maintain effective HR business partnering relationships influencing people agendas to support business objectives and build an engaged, productive and high-performing workforce.
Candidate requirements
- Demonstrable experience working in a business partnering capacity within a unionised environment.
- Previous experience in providing support for transformational change programmes.
- Experience in the design, consultation, delivery and embedding of organisation change.
- Experience of job evaluations preferably using HERA.
- Ability to develop and maintain effective working relationships with stakeholders across all levels.
- Good analytical skills with the ability to interpret and present workforce data and trends to influence decision making and workforce strategies.
- CIPD qualified Level 7 or equivalent experience.
